About P. Auban
P. Auban is a scholar working on Electronic, Optical and Magnetic Materials, Organic Chemistry, Biophysics, Inorganic Chemistry and Materials Chemistry, having authored 16 papers that have together received 440 indexed citations. Recurring topics across this work include Organic and Molecular Conductors Research (12 papers), Magnetism in coordination complexes (10 papers), N-Heterocyclic Carbenes in Organic and Inorganic Chemistry (4 papers), Fullerene Chemistry and Applications (2 papers), Solid-state spectroscopy and crystallography (2 papers), Boron and Carbon Nanomaterials Research (2 papers), Quantum and electron transport phenomena (2 papers) and Physics of Superconductivity and Magnetism (1 paper). The work is most often cited by research in Electronic, Optical and Magnetic Materials (322 citations), Condensed Matter Physics (147 citations), Atomic and Molecular Physics, and Optics (156 citations), Inorganic Chemistry (50 citations) and Organic Chemistry (78 citations). P. Auban has collaborated with scholars based in France, Denmark and Canada. Frequent co-authors include D. Jérôme, J.P. Ulmet, K. Bechgaard, W. Kang, Gilles Montambaux, J. R. Cooper, A. Khmou, S. Askénazy, Patrick Batail and A. Moradpour. Their work appears in journals such as Synthetic Metals, Physics Letters A, Solid State Communications, Europhysics Letters (EPL) and Physical Review Letters.
